Psych Folk: On the Shore/Trees (1970).


Spring and early summer is a great time of year to brew up a pot of mushroom tea and dig some psychedelic folk music, so here for your listening pleasure is one of the lost (or nearly lost) gems of the genre: On the Shore, one of the two records released in 1970 by the short-lived British psych-folkers Trees; the cover was designed by the legendary Hipgnosis group.
